made by Mathiouza for Ludum Dare 49 (COMPO)

Here is my game!

You play as a guy who is in an unstable relationship with your girl friend.

This is my first game in 3D ever, and my return to Ludum Dare after 3 years of skipping it. I lost so much time just because I didn't know how to do certain things with Godot.

I also spent too much time on art. Eh... I wanted to do so much more, but you know how Ludum Dare is.

Well, on the bright side, I learned a lot, and I guess next time will be more smooth.

I hope you will have a good time playing it though.

Note on MacOS. The Godot MacOS versions won't work out of the box unless its compiled on MacOS. A way around this is to clear the attributes from the terminal by running "sudo xattr -cr No\ Room\ For\ You\ Demons.app"

The art was very well done, good job! The animations are also very nice considering you had 48 hours to make them, although if you were to release a full game, they would definitely need some extra love to make them more natural.

I wasn't a big fan of the music, at first it made me think my headset is broken :sweat_smile: I appreciate the fact that it was there, though. More sound effects would be nice (such as a swing or a sound of pain when you get hit).

The gameplay could have felt a bit better as well. I think someone already mentioned that it was a bit weird that the character rotated toward the movement direction and then snapped to the camera view when I started attacking. I'd suggest to have the character stay locked to the camera at all times and do a strafe when I press A or D. The current behaviour made me think I had to rotate myself toward the trash bag in order to hit it (which cost me some amount of life).

Oh and IMHO it would also be better to allow moving diagonally (after pressing A and W for example).

The jumps to the side were a nice touch and allowed me to survive the game :slight_smile:.

I would also have some way to differentiate between the "background" trash bags and the ones attacking you. At first I was also fighting the background and was confused when it didn't respond :slight_smile:

I also wasn't the only one confused, one trash bag lingered in the middle of the map motionless until I went back to kill it, might be a bug.
